Tottenham have entered the race to sign Steven N’Zonzi and will battle Arsenal for the signature of the Frenchman, according to Marca (h/t football.london).

The 29-year-old is in Russia with the French national side for the World Cup and the report claims that we are waiting to make an offer for the Sevilla man.

N’Zonzi has a £35million release in his contract with the La Liga club and is expected to leave Sevilla before the end of the transfer window.

While Spurs might be waiting for the end of the World Cup to start talks with the former Blackburn Rovers man, the Frenchman moving to Arsenal might seem out of place given the Gunners signed a couple of midfielders, Lucas Torreira and Matteo Guendouz.

N’Zonzi does have some experience of playing in England with Blackburn and he could be a decent signing for us given his price and knowledge of English conditions.

The big issue would be his age given that he is nearing 30, however, he could have a couple of good years left in him and he could be the replacement for Mousa Dembele.
